Scent Journey
The first spritz delivers a burst of ripe, sun-warmed peach—juicy, slightly tart, and utterly mouthwatering. It is a fruity top note that feels natural rather than candied, with a fleeting brightness that quickly softens.
Within minutes, the peach recedes and the heart emerges: lotus. This aquatic floral note is clean, almost watery, with a subtle green undertone. It evokes the image of a still pond at dusk, petals floating on the surface. The lotus is not heady or indolic; it is a transparent, ethereal bloom that bridges the fruit and the base.
As the fragrance settles, the white musk takes center stage. It is a creamy, slightly powdery musk—soft, skin-like, and incredibly tenacious. The peach and lotus linger as faint echoes, but the musk becomes the star, wrapping the wearer in a warm, clean embrace that lasts for hours.
Performance Dashboard
8–10 hours on skin, with a soft presence that persists well into the next morning on clothing.
Arms-length projection for the first two hours, then settles into a close, intimate aura.
Moderate—leaves a gentle trail about an arm's length away, noticeable but never intrusive.
